Transaction 9883bcfaa59b233096c7e86ae29d26903c6d6bf49aeaf17d20cdae7f38ca955e
1 Input
1 Output
-
9883bcfaa59b233096c7e86ae29d26903c6d6bf49aeaf17d20cdae7f38ca955e:0
- value
- 2051074
- script pubkey
- OP_0 OP_PUSHBYTES_20 81a24d0c6c9cb81f2939e623b758362214223092
- address
- bc1qsx3y6rrvnjup72feuc3mwkpkyg2zyvyj2vkj05